To pre-answer some of the questions I've received elsewhere...
  • The fenders are not painted. They just have the white gelcoat that they come out of the mold with. The darker white you see on the doors and gas door is the stock Oxford White of the Bronco. You never realize how un-white Oxford White is until you put something that's actually white next to it. I will be having the fenders and hood, along with the Halo Doors I got from Anderson Composites a while back, all painted to match the Oxford White.
  • Wheel and lift package is 35" Nittos on 17" ICON Rebound Pros, with ICON EXP shocks set at 2" of front end lift and 1.25" rear lift. The bumper is an ICON Trail Series bumper.
